引言
DHCP(Dynamic Host Configuration Protocol)是一種自動分配IP地址的網(wǎng)絡(luò)協(xié)議,在局域網(wǎng)中廣泛使用。本文將詳細(xì)介紹如何在CentOS 7系統(tǒng)上安裝和配置DHCP服務(wù)器。
安裝DHCP服務(wù)
使用yum包管理器安裝DHCP服務(wù):
sudo yum install dhcp -y
配置DHCP服務(wù)
安裝完成后,需要配置DHCP服務(wù)。主配置文件位于/etc/dhcp/dhcpd.conf。可以復(fù)制樣例配置文件作為起點:
sudo cp /usr/share/doc/dhcp*/dhcpd.conf.example /etc/dhcp/dhcpd.conf
編輯配置文件:
sudo nano /etc/dhcp/dhcpd.conf
添加以下基本配置:
subnet 192.168.1.0 netmask 255.255.255.0 {
range 192.168.1.100 192.168.1.200;
option routers 192.168.1.1;
option domain-name-servers 8.8.8.8, 8.8.4.4;
default-lease-time 600;
max-lease-time 7200;
}
啟動DHCP服務(wù)
配置完成后,啟動DHCP服務(wù)并設(shè)置開機自啟:
sudo systemctl start dhcpd
sudo systemctl enable dhcpd
驗證DHCP服務(wù)
檢查DHCP服務(wù)運行狀態(tài):
sudo systemctl status dhcpd
查看DHCP日志以確認(rèn)服務(wù)正常運行:
sudo journalctl -u dhcpd
配置防火墻
如果使用了防火墻,需要開放DHCP服務(wù)所需的端口:
sudo firewall-cmd --add-service=dhcp --permanent
sudo firewall-cmd --reload
結(jié)語
通過以上步驟,您已經(jīng)成功在CentOS 7系統(tǒng)上安裝和配置了DHCP服務(wù)。記得定期檢查和更新配置,以確保網(wǎng)絡(luò)的安全和效率。如遇問題,可查閱官方文檔或?qū)で笊鐓^(qū)幫助。